AMENDMENT TO SENATE BILL 2157

2    AMENDMENT NO. ______. Amend Senate Bill 2157 by replacing
3everything after the enacting clause with the following:
 
4    "Section 5. The Public Community College Act is amended by
5adding Section 3-8.5 as follows:
 
6    (110 ILCS 805/3-8.5 new)
7    Sec. 3-8.5. Community college trustee's leadership
8training.
9    (a) This Section applies to all community college districts
10with elected or appointed board trustees serving pursuant to
11this Article who have been elected or appointed after the
12effective date of this amendatory Act of the 99th General
13Assembly or appointed to fill a vacancy of at least one year's
14duration of an elected trustee after the effective date of this
15amendatory Act of the 99th General Assembly.
16    (b) Every voting member of a board under subsection (a) of

 

 

09900SB2157sam002- 2 -LRB099 12934 MLM 45758 a

1this Section shall complete a minimum of 4 hours of
2professional development leadership training covering topics
3that include, but are not limited to, open meetings law,
4community college and labor law, freedom of information law,
5ethics, sexual violence on campus, financial oversight and
6accountability, audits, and fiduciary responsibilities of a
7community college trustee during the first, third, and fifth
8year of his or her term. The community college district shall
9maintain on its Internet website, if any, the names of all
10elected or appointed voting trustees of the board who have
11successfully completed the training, as well as the names of
12all elected or appointed voting trustees of the board who have
13not successfully completed the training, as required under this
14Section.
15    (c) The training under this Section may be provided by an
16association established under this Code for the purpose of
17training community college district board trustees or by other
18qualified providers approved by the State Board, in
19consultation with an association so established.
20    (d) The board member shall certify completion of the
21training required under this Section to the secretary of the
22board. If a board member does not satisfy all requirements
23provided in subsection (b) of this Section or the certification
24indicates that a board member has not completed the training,
25the secretary shall send a notice to all elected or appointed
26members serving on the board and the president or acting chief

 

 

09900SB2157sam002- 3 -LRB099 12934 MLM 45758 a

1executive officer of the community college of that fact.".
